Dolphin report

Capt. Jack Carlson
June 21, 2009
Marathon - Saltwater Fishing Report

Mark and Rhonda Addison was fishing with us today and had a great day offshore. We were 18.5 miles offshore and the weed beds were thick. Lots of big dolphin are hanging under them but you better bring the live baits to draw the bites! We headed out at a 175 drgree heading from Big Time Bait and Tackle. We caught 2 dolphin over 30 pounds, 3 over 20 pounds and lots of 5-8 pound schoolie dolphin there the past few days and Bill Horn that was fishing with us and took 3rd place in the Father's Days Dolphin Derby this past Saturday with a 24 pound dolphin and caught the second biggest dolphin on fly in the fly division in the tournament on his Able fly reel. Tuna are biting well on the humps and once again the live baiters are taking the better fish. Jigging has been a little slow but trolling the black and red feathers first thing in the am will keep you busy. Lots of billfish are around so keep your eyes peeled.
